The static semantics defines restrictions over the framework of valid texts which can be challenging or difficult to precise in typical syntactic formalisms.[three] For compiled languages, static semantics basically consist of All those semantic principles that may be checked at compile time. Illustrations involve checking that each identifier is declared ahead of it is actually made use of (in languages that demand this sort of declarations) or the labels to the arms of a situation statement are distinct.
In Japan and in other places, huge sums had been used investigating so-called "fifth era" languages that included logic programming constructs.[forty one] The purposeful languages Neighborhood moved to standardize ML and Lisp. As an alternative to inventing new paradigms, these actions elaborated upon the ideas invented during the prior many years.
Govt or non-public companies normally takes up the technique and use it for retaining a tab about the motion of each courier and posting. This method will maximize transparency.
Nevertheless, In this particular pairing, an intimidated amateur may passively "observe the grasp" and be reluctant to take part meaningfully. Also, some industry experts may well not provide the tolerance needed to enable constructive newbie participation.[eleven]
When you are interested in Studying more details on this subject matter, make sure you take a look at our internet site to perspective the complete tutorial on our Web site. It features educational textual content, informational graphics, illustrations, and perhaps interactives for you to exercise and apply That which you've learned.
So that you can bypass this downside, many languages have kind loopholes, typically unchecked casts that may be employed by the programmer to explicitly permit a Commonly disallowed Procedure involving different types. For most typed languages, the kind process is applied only to type Check out plans, but several languages, ordinarily purposeful types, infer varieties, relieving the programmer from the necessity to create style annotations. The official design and style and research of form techniques is known as sort theory.
This critique process will distribute accountability as well as persons to see their performance over the years.
Indeed! I'm below to help you, and I am not simply likely To help you with java project improvement, but I will even share hundred special Thoughts.
Alternatively, there are many programming languages which happen to be additional graphical in character, employing Visible interactions amongst symbols to specify a software.
To get a steady best tutor such as AssignmentsHelpTutors, you may need anyone that's Furthermore professional in instructing and clarifying the material.
You will find various read here specialists to choose from Keeping as much as help you, Each individual skilled at some thing unique. It's critical to comprehend what abilities you happen to be attempting to find with the objective you find out a tutorial or educator which will correctly help you.
In this particular environment the place Anyone can apply for requests building a single window system will come to be simpler and pleasurable. One can utilize the offered procedure for obtaining services with great simplicity.
Anything that will involve repetitive manual actions on a computer can be automatic – variety crunching, relocating files all-around, sending e mail, that kind of point.